研究领域

The discovery and development of new chemical reactions is a major focus of research activity in organic chemistry. The classes of reactions which have found the broadest applicability in organic chemistry are those that address the issues of regio-, stereo- and enantiocontrol. Reactions which form multiple bonds, rings, and stereocenters are particularly important tools for the efficient assembly of complex molecular structures. The objective of our research program is to develop new methodologies in organic synthesis to construct complex organic molecules with high regio-, stereo- and enantiocontrol. Investigation on novel synthetic methodologies for the construction of different ring systems, including: nitrogen-containing heterocyclic compounds, spirocyclic compounds, attached-ring compounds and polycyclic compounds, is of particular interest. These ring systems are present in many biologically important natural products, which have found use in anti-HIV, anticancer, antiviral and antiretroviral researches. The Tam Research Group is interested in several areas of Synthetic Organic Chemistry, including: The Use of Transition Metal Catalysts in Organic Synthesis Novel Cycloaddition Reactions The Chemistry of Bicyclic Alkenes Ring-forming and ring-opening reactions Synthesis of Novel Chiral Ligands & their Applications in Asymmetric Synthesis Studies on Remote Substituent Effects and Long-Range Stereoelectronic Effects Synthesis of Novel Organic Polymers Natural Product Synthesis
